It is day 2 of Ramazan, and I am somewhat underslept due to the drummer pounding away for sohar somewhere just outside our flat, whenever that time is, just before sunrise.  Our neighbourhood is chock full of Armenians and Jews, as well as the occasional visible Muslim (only a few, very few covered women and almost no old men in Hajji caps and several bars and beer-selling bakkals on our street), so I was slightly surprised by how loud the drummer was and how long he pounded out his riffs on James Brown's Funky Drummer at 3am.  I am a huge fan of the Ramazan Drummer but he does make sleep a difficult option.
